Here are 5 big ways eCommerce needs to evolve:

1. Enhanced Convenience For The Consumer

The change in the way consumers now purchase goods and services has been fueled by the rush of new mobile technologies. Consumer behaviors have changed as a result and, as such, they expect a whole lot more from the eCommerce experience. Online retailers will need to work hard to provide a seamless shopping experience for their online shoppers, ranging from providing quick and expedient shipping, to providing mobile access to its consumers via any type of mobile device.

2. Enhanced Consumer Experience

Ecommerce will need to enhance consumer experience so as to leave consumers with a “real retail environment” look and feel while in a digital world. Consumers will continue to expect an augmented reality of their shopping environment and eCommerce businesses that cater to this need are more likely to secure successful conversions over their competitors who do not.

3. Ecommerce Analysis

With the growing number of devices and operating systems making it on the market continuously, consumers can start their online shopping through one device and complete it on another entirely different mobile device. E-commerce analysis needs to change to effectively measure what is working well in terms of conversion success.

4. Click And Collect

With consumers wanting quick delivery times for goods purchased, eCommerce companies will be looking at nontraditional ways of meeting consumers shipping fulfillment needs. In the future, eCommerce shipping will involve more click and collect options, so consumers can order online and pick up their goods from a physical store location, postal office, or convenience store.

5. Mobile E-Commerce

Mobile devices are continuing to be the dominating shopping tools for most consumers these days, so eCommerce needs to provide seamless access for mobile users who wish to search, interact and purchase with ease, regardless of device type or screen size.
